The national minimum wage rates for 2012/2013, which come into effect from Monday 1 October 2012, have been announced this morning (Monday 19 March 2012).
The national minimum wage adult rate will be increased by 11p per hour with effect from 1 October 2012.
Howevever, the national minimum wage rates paid to younger workers will be frozen at their 2011/2012 levels.
